#dfe424 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dfe424 is composed of 87.5% red, 89.4%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.2%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 61.6 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 51.8%. #dfe424 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#bfc900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#dfe424 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dfe424 has RGB values of R:223, G:228,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14672932.

Shades and Tints of #dfe424
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080801 is the darkest color, while #fefef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dfe424
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858583 is the less saturated color, while #f1f711 is the most saturated one.
